This discussion clarifies the application of TCS under Section 206C(1H) on the sale of goods. The core question is whether TCS should be collected on the total sale value (Rs. 2 crores) or only on the amount received exceeding Rs. 50 lakhs (Rs. 20 lakhs in this case), considering a book adjustment. The consensus is that TCS is applicable on the entire Rs. 2 crores, as book adjustments are considered a form of receipt for this purpose.

Dear sir, I have one doubt regarding TCS on sale of goods. Our company ABC ltd sell the goods in oct'2020 Rs.2 crores to XYZ ltd.. and XYZ ltd sell the goods to ABC Ltd Rs. 1.8 crores . in this case XYZ ltd set off payable amount against Receivable amount Rs 1.8 Crores, and Balance amount Received From XYZ ltd is Rs 20 lakhs. In this case TCS Should be collected on what amount by ABC Ltd. 1) Whether it should be colleted on entire Rs 2 crores ..? or 2) It should be collected on only Rs 20 Lakhs...? 3) whether TCS provision is applicable or not (Because amount received is below 50 Lakhs upto oct'2020)
